Optimize Your Load: How to Pack a North Face Backpack Efficiently
Packing your North Face backpack effectively promotes a comfortable and organized journey. Begin by leveraging the main compartment for bulky items like sleeping bags or warm jackets. Organize smaller essentials, such as toiletries and snacks, within easily accessible pockets. Utilize packing cubes to contain clothing, maximizing space and preventing creasing. A well-placed drink holder keeps you refreshed on the go. Remember to evenly allocate weight evenly for optimal comfort during transport.
Optimize Your North Face Pack for Adventure and Daily Life: A Comprehensive Guide
Whether you're conquering challenging trails or tackling your daily commute, a well-packed North Face backpack can be your trusty companion. To maximize your pack's potential and ensure you've got everything you need, consider these essential packing tips. Start by choosing the right size for your purposes. A larger bag is ideal for extended trips or multi-day adventures, while a smaller one suits daily commutes or quick outings.
- Sort your gear into distinct compartments. This helps you quickly locate items and prevents unnecessary digging.
- Leverage the many pockets and straps available on a North Face backpack. These are perfect for storing smaller essentials.
- Pack heavier items at the bottom of your pack, closer to your body. This helps maintain balance and reduces strain on your shoulders.
- Maintain frequently needed items easily accessible in top-loading or front-panel sections.
With following these simple packing tips, you can transform your North Face backpack into a reliable and efficient resource for any adventure or everyday task.
Stuffing Strategies for Your North Face Backpack
Mastering the technique of packing your trusty North Face backpack can make all the difference between a smooth adventure and a cumbersome journey. It's about efficiently organizing your gear to optimize space while ensuring easy access to essentials when you need them.
A well-packed backpack encourages comfort and freedom. Start by choosing the suitable size North Face backpack for your needs, evaluating factors like trip length, terrain, and personal preferences.
Then, it's time to pack those items! Organize heavy items at the bottom of the pack, close to your back. Distribute weight evenly across both sides for a balanced feel. Utilize compression cubes or ziplock bags to compact bulky items like clothing and sleeping bags.
Consider that quick access is key. Place frequently used belongings in easily reachable areas. A well-thought-out packing list can save you time and frustration on the trail.
